Legal Assistant IV Salary in the United States

How much does a Legal Assistant IV make?

As of November 01, 2025, the average salary for a Legal Assistant IV in the United States is $97,650 per year, which breaks down to an hourly rate of $47.

However, a Legal Assistant IV's salary can vary significantly. Here’s a look at the typical salary range:

  • Top Earners (90th percentile): $119,956
  • Majority Range (25th-75th percentile): $83,759 to $109,326
  • Entry-Level (10th percentile): $71,112

Key Factors That Influence Legal Assistant IV Salaries

A Legal Assistant IV's salary isn't a fixed number. It's shaped by several important factors. Below, we'll explore how your years of experience, geographic location and company size can directly affect your earning potential.

How Experience Level Affects Legal Assistant IV Salaries?

Experience is a primary driver of a Legal Assistant IV's salary. As you build your skills and take on more complex tasks, your compensation generally increases. Here’s how the average salary grows at different career stages:

  • Entry-Level (less than 1 year): $91,332
  • Early Career (1-2 years): $92,381
  • Mid-Level (2-4 years): $94,058
  • Senior-Level (5-8 years): $98,849
  • Expert (over 8 years): $103,755

4. What are the responsibilities of Legal Assistant IV?

Performs administrative and paralegal duties for attorneys or legal firms. Utilizes a variety of sources such as statutes, recorded judicial decisions, legal articles, and legal codes to research and analyze legal topics. Drafts and edits legal documents such as briefs, pleadings, motions, and contracts. Conducts fact-finding, data collection, and analysis used to prepare statements and arguments. Manages, organizes, and archives documents with software tools and technology. Assists with scheduling and client correspondence. Typically requires an associate degree. Typically requires Paralegal Certification. Typically reports to an attorney. Independently performs a wide range of complex duties under general guidance from supervisors. Has gained full proficiency in a broad range of activities related to the job. Typically requires 5-7 years of related experience.
